I feel all cultured and crap because I recognized it as Calder before I saw the name. Maybe because there's a big Calder sculpture somewhere in Grand Rapids, and when I was a kid in Kalamazoo (in the shared broadcast market with Grand Rapids--the TV transmitters were located halfway between the cities) that station always had a picture of that sculpture with their call letters (WOOD, later changed to WOTV to distinguish it from the affiliated radio station) on the screen for every station identification.

Not that the sculpture was similar to this artwork, but the style of rounded flat pieces was distinctive.
